ingredients
- all purpose Greek seasoning
- 6 pork chops
- 1 (10 1/2 ounce) can cream of onion soup
- olive oil
directions
- Wash pork chops.
- Season both sides with Greek seasoning.
- Brown in 1 inch olive oil.
- Pour in cream of onion soup and cover.
- Simmer for 30 to an hour or until tender.
